This program effectively illustrates the fundamental do’s and don’ts for employees who are about to testify at a deposition.
Training Topics: Seven practical rules for the deponent in a business case:
Tell The TruthStay AlertDon't VolunteerTake Your TimeDon't Guess Speak for Yourself
Stay Cool
Overview: A fire ignites in a TV and destroys a large home — and a valued pet. The pet-lovers sue the manufacturer of the TV, and the manufacturer's lawyers must prepare a key engineer to be deposed by the plaintiffs' attorney. In a prep session the engineer makes every blunder in the book. But he learns from his mistakes – and so will viewers of this widely used deponent-preparation program. In an engaging, dramatized format, the program shows non-lawyers what to expect and how to navigate through the procedures and pitfalls of an actual deposition.
